#6d3610 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6d3610 is composed of 42.7% red, 21.2%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 50.5% magenta, 85.3% yellow and 57.3% black. It has a hue angle of 24.5 degrees, a saturation of 74.4% and a lightness of 24.5%. #6d3610 color hex could be obtained by blending #da6c20 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

Shades and Tints of #6d3610

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060301 is the darkest color, while #fdf8f4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#6d3610

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#423e3b is the less saturated color, while #7b3302 is the most saturated one.
